Silverplate silverware set, particularly in the “Adoration” pattern, is a highly sought-after collection among vintage flatware enthusiasts. The “Adoration” pattern was introduced in 1930 and features an elegant floral motif, characteristic of the Art Deco era, making it popular for both its beauty and historical value. A set with 122 pieces, especially if it comes in its original box, could include a wide range of items such as:Dinner forksSalad forksTeaspoonsSoup spoonsTable knivesServing utensils (like ladles, butter knives, or sugar spoons).
